A/C blows hot

Took mine to dealer. Was blowing hot constantly. Disconnected the battery, and the A/C worked great for five minutes.

Dealer replaced door actuator and realinged the diverter door in the mix box.

Problem solved, under 36/36 warranty

I had TSB 08-23-6 performed today. This TSB replaces the 9L3Z-19E616-E Actuator - Motor As. which is now on national backorder with 4,900 units expected to be delivered sometime later this month.
